## cargo-txt

Use `cargo txt` to access the crate documentation.

The workflow is:

1. Build documentation: `cargo txt build <crate>`
2. List all items: `cargo txt list <lib_name>`
3. View specific item: `cargo txt show <lib_name>::<item>`

For example:

```shell
# Build the serde crate documentation
cargo txt build serde

# List all items in serde
cargo txt list serde

# View serde crate overview
cargo txt show serde

# View serde::Deserialize trait documentation
cargo txt show serde::Deserialize
```

## Changelog Mode

When creating or updating the changelog:

1. Read **Changelog Instruction** to understand the format and process.
2. Check if `CHANGELOG.md` exists in the project root.
3. Use git history to understand changes:
    - If changelog exists: `git log v0.2.0...HEAD --oneline` (where v0.2.0 is
      the previous version git tag)
    - Otherwise: `git log --oneline`
4. Review individual commits: `git show <commit-hash>`
5. Create new changelog or add new version entry following Keep a Changelog
   1.1.0.
6. **IMPORTANT**: Do not edit previous changelog entries - preserve history.
7. Categorize changes: Added, Changed, Deprecated, Removed, Fixed, Security.
8. Verify all commits are accounted for in the changelog.
